Calcium glycinate is a highly bioavailable form of calcium, which is essential for maintaining strong bones and teeth, as well as for proper muscle and nerve function. It is a chelated form of calcium, where the calcium ion is bound to the amino acid glycine, making it more easily absorbed by the body compared to other forms of calcium.
Chemical Properties
Appearance: Calcium glycinate is typically a white to off-white powder.
Solubility: It is soluble in water, which makes it suitable for use in various formulations, including dietary supplements and fortified foods.
Stability: Calcium glycinate is stable under normal storage conditions and does not readily react with other substances, ensuring its effectiveness as a dietary supplement.
Health Benefits
Bone Health: Calcium is a primary building block of bone tissue. Calcium glycinate helps in the formation and maintenance of strong bones and teeth, reducing the risk of osteoporosis and fractures.
Muscle Function: Calcium plays a crucial role in muscle contraction and relaxation. Adequate calcium intake, especially in the form of calcium glycinate, ensures proper muscle function and can help prevent muscle cramps and spasms.
Nerve Function: Calcium is involved in the transmission of nerve impulses. It helps in the proper functioning of the nervous system, ensuring that signals are transmitted efficiently throughout the body.
Blood Clotting: Calcium is essential for the blood clotting process. It helps in the formation of blood clots, which are necessary to prevent excessive bleeding in case of injury.
pH Regulation: Calcium helps regulate the acid-base balance in the body, maintaining the optimal pH levels for various physiological processes.
Applications
Dietary Supplements: Calcium glycinate is widely used in dietary supplements due to its high bioavailability and low risk of gastrointestinal side effects. It is particularly beneficial for individuals who have difficulty absorbing other forms of calcium, such as calcium carbonate.
Fortified Foods: It is added to various food products to increase their calcium content. Commonly fortified foods include cereals, juices, and dairy alternatives.
Medical Applications: In medical settings, calcium glycinate may be used to treat or prevent calcium deficiencies, especially in patients with conditions that affect calcium absorption, such as celiac disease or inflammatory bowel disease.
Safety and Side Effects
Calcium glycinate is generally considered safe when taken in recommended doses. However, excessive intake of calcium can lead to hypercalcemia, which may cause symptoms such as nausea, vomiting, and kidney stones. It is important to follow the recommended daily intake guidelines and consult a healthcare provider before starting any supplementation, especially for individuals with kidney disease or those taking other medications that may interact with calcium.
